Iran states that access routes through the Strait of Hormuz remain closed
2026-06-15 11:42
Odaily Odaily reported that Iran has learned that over the past 96 hours, the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ps Navy has not issued any transit permits. Until further notice, access routes through the Strait of Hormuz are closed to all vessels. Previously, according to vessel tracking data displayed on the international shipping information platform "Marine Traffic," the LNG carrier "Disha" passed through the Strait of Hormuz into the Gulf of Oman on the 15th. As of now, "Disha" is also the only large-scale energy transport vessel to pass through the Strait of Hormuz on the 15th. (CCTV News)
